What is Wi-Fi Direct Screen Mirroring?

Wi-Fi Direct screen mirroring is a feature that enables devices to connect directly to each other using Wi-Fi, without the need for a wireless router or access point. This technology uses a peer-to-peer connection, allowing devices to communicate with each other and share content. Wi-Fi Direct screen mirroring is different from traditional screen mirroring methods, such as HDMI or MHL, which require a physical connection between devices.

How Does Wi-Fi Direct Screen Mirroring Work?

Wi-Fi Direct screen mirroring works by creating a direct connection between the device that is sending the content (the source device) and the device that is receiving the content (the sink device). The source device acts as a Wi-Fi access point, and the sink device connects to it using Wi-Fi. Once the connection is established, the source device can stream its screen content to the sink device, which displays it on its screen.

What is Wi-Fi Direct Screen Mirroring and How Does it Work?

Wi-Fi Direct Screen Mirroring is a technology that allows users to mirror the screen of their device, such as a smartphone or tablet, onto a larger screen, like a television or projector, without the need for cables or additional equipment. This technology uses Wi-Fi Direct, a standard that enables devices to connect to each other directly, to establish a connection between the device and the larger screen. By using Wi-Fi Direct, devices can communicate with each other and stream content, including video and audio, from one device to another.

The process of setting up Wi-Fi Direct Screen Mirroring is relatively straightforward. First, the user must ensure that both devices, the one with the content to be mirrored and the larger screen, support Wi-Fi Direct. Then, the user must put the larger screen into Wi-Fi Direct mode, which will allow it to detect and connect to nearby devices. The user can then select the larger screen from the list of available devices on their own device, and the two devices will establish a connection. Once connected, the user can begin mirroring their screen, allowing them to stream content from their device to the larger screen in real-time.

What Devices Support Wi-Fi Direct Screen Mirroring?

Wi-Fi Direct Screen Mirroring is supported by a wide range of devices, including smartphones, tablets, smart TVs, and projectors. Most modern smartphones and tablets, particularly those running Android or Windows, support Wi-Fi Direct and can be used to mirror their screen onto a larger display. Many smart TVs, including those from major manufacturers such as Samsung, LG, and Sony, also support Wi-Fi Direct Screen Mirroring, allowing users to stream content from their device directly to their TV. Additionally, some projectors and streaming devices, like Google Chromecast and Amazon Fire TV, support Wi-Fi Direct Screen Mirroring as well.

To check if a device supports Wi-Fi Direct Screen Mirroring, users can consult the device’s user manual or manufacturer’s website. Users can also look for the Wi-Fi Direct logo or check the device’s settings menu for a Wi-Fi Direct or screen mirroring option. It’s worth noting that some devices may require specific software or firmware updates to enable Wi-Fi Direct Screen Mirroring, so users should ensure their device is up-to-date before attempting to use this feature. By checking the device’s compatibility and updating the software if necessary, users can enjoy seamless and high-quality screen mirroring.

What are the Limitations of Wi-Fi Direct Screen Mirroring?

One of the limitations of Wi-Fi Direct Screen Mirroring is that it requires both devices to be in close proximity to each other, typically within a few feet. This is because Wi-Fi Direct uses a direct connection between devices, which has a limited range. Additionally, Wi-Fi Direct Screen Mirroring can be affected by interference from other devices, such as microwaves, cordless phones, and neighboring Wi-Fi networks. This interference can cause the connection to drop or become unstable, resulting in a poor streaming experience.

Another limitation of Wi-Fi Direct Screen Mirroring is that it may not support all types of content or devices. For example, some devices may not support streaming of copyrighted content, such as movies or TV shows, due to digital rights management (DRM) restrictions. Additionally, some devices may not be compatible with each other, even if they both support Wi-Fi Direct Screen Mirroring. This can be due to differences in operating systems, software versions, or hardware capabilities. By being aware of these limitations, users can plan accordingly and use Wi-Fi Direct Screen Mirroring in a way that meets their needs and expectations.
